Fix the unhold issue especially if one is behind NAT.
+call startAudio() when call is established. Change-Id: Ib6a1e34017fb83007ce275da1991058e8b803833

+bool AudioStream::isNatAddress(struct sockaddr_storage *addr) {
+ if (addr->ss_family != AF_INET) return false;
+ struct sockaddr_in *s4 = (struct sockaddr_in *)addr;
+ unsigned char *d = (unsigned char *) &s4->sin_addr;
+ if ((d[0] == 10)
+ || ((d[0] == 172) && (d[1] & 0x10))
+ || ((d[0] == 192) && (d[1] == 168))) return true;
+ return false;
+}

+ // The following if clause is for fixing the target address if
+ // proxy server did not replace the NAT address with its media
+ // port in SDP. Although it is proxy server's responsibility for
+ // replacing the connection address with correct one, we will change
+ // the target address as we detect the difference for now until we
+ // know the best way to get rid of this issue.
+ if ((memcmp((void*)&src_addr, (void*)&mRemote, addrlen) != 0) &&
+ isNatAddress(&mRemote)) {
+ memcpy((void*)&mRemote, (void*)&src_addr, addrlen);
+ }
